The value of seafood sold at retail the UK for the year ended Jan. 31 saw a slight dip, falling 0.7 percent to £3.14 billion (€4.3 billion/$4.6 billion), on 4.3 percent lower volumes, the result of a sharp fall in frozen fish sales, according to the most recent Nielsen statistics.
